The Northumberland Communities website includes … WebThis drawing describes the boundary of Northamptonshire with Huntingdonshire, the border being indicated by a red dotted line near the right margin of the sheet. The River Nene is highlighted in blue at the upper left. North of the river valley, Rockingham Forest is represented by stippled treetops.

WebThe geographic coordinates (GPS) in Old Hartley (Northumberland - United Kingdom) are: Latitude: 55°4'13"N. Longitude: 1°29'2"W. The coordinates are indicated in the WGS 84 World Geodetic System, used in the satellite navigation system GPS (Global Positioning System). The Geographic coordinates define the position on the Earth's surface.
